In this paper, we suggest to exploit the framework of rough set for detecting outliers - individuals who behave in an unexpected way or feature abnormal properties. The ability to locate outliers can help to maintain knowledge base integrity and to single out irregular individuals. First, we formally define the notions of exceptional set and minimal exceptional set. We then analyze some special cases of exceptional set and minimal exceptional set. Finally, we introduce a new definition for outliers as well as the definition of exceptional degree. Through calculating the exceptional degree for each object in minimal exceptional sets, we can find out all outliers in a given dataset. © Springer-Verlag Berlin Heidelberg 2005.
